prescription from doctor/medical for tint

window tint on the side windows is illegal in california. if i were to obtain a perscription from my medical doctor saying i need window tint on my side windows (driver/passenger) in order to keep my eyes safe and secure from blinding by other lights at night, would this be perfectly legal? meaning as would that document (the presciption) count as a legal document if any officer ever tried to ticket me for the tint?

is it possible?

California
NO / NO / ANY / ANY* / 1987 ?

Note : If the rear-back window is tinted, left and right rear-view mirrors are required.

Medical exemption allows for tint or other shading material is allowed on the front side doors if it allows at least 35% of the light to go through, readily is removable and cannot be used at night.

Enforcement Note : Out-of-State cars driven in California are required to be in compliance with the CA Tint law.

Yes it is legal to do that
